WebFeb 21, 2024 · Published 21 February 2024. In order to achieve weight loss an individual needs to consume less energy (kilojoules) than the will body burn. For example if an individual needs 8,700 kilojoules per day to maintain weight, reducing daily intake to 6,600 kilojoules (assuming exercise stays the same), should provide around 500g per week …

WebIn Australia, energy in food and drink is measured in kilojoules while other countries may use calories or kilocalories. The basic relationship is 1 calorie (Cal) = 4.2 kilojoules (kJ). The average recommended daily energy intake of an Australian adult is 8,700kJ. It is important to be ‘kilojoule aware’ (but not count kilojoules), which ...
